蘑菇树 发表于 2021-10-25 21:41:00

根据数据验证下拉列表进行多表数据计算并切换结果的问题

问题如题
希望在“结果”工作表中根据A1单元格中的下拉数据序列,切换输出单元格B1中的内容,B1内容为对其他表中特定列进行AVERAGEIF计算。
比如A1单元格选择“最大值”,则B1内容为根据工作表“最大值数据”进行的计算结果,A1切换“平均值”时,则B1内容为根据工作表“平均值数据”进行的计算结果。
B2单元格已附计算内容公式,没想出来如果需要切换是否有除了嵌套IF的其他公式...
求大手解,谢谢


詹姆斯得小迷弟 发表于 2021-11-1 10:59:37

=AVERAGEIF(INDIRECT(A1&"数据!A:A"),"StationA-Data*",INDIRECT(A1&"数据!D:D"))
工作表名字和下拉的内容不能再变了啊

喜欢小鸭子的小羊子 发表于 2021-12-24 21:08:32

好的 谢谢 我试试
页: [1]
查看完整版本: 根据数据验证下拉列表进行多表数据计算并切换结果的问题